My experiments are Pi 4/5 to Zero W/Zero 2. Develop on the fastest machine with the latest Pi OS. Then run a script to delete what I will not use on the target machine. Copy to microSD card for the Zero.
A1 cards are the best option for system boot. The smallest A1 card is 16 GB. There is no need to remove stuff from the disk. Just remove from the boot process so there is no time or memory used to load it.
Leaving options on the card means you can move the card back to a Pi 5/4 for upgrades and testing. Just start the GUI manually. Your whole development environment can go with the application.
Some of my work is on Intel machines with Linux. I experimented with Appimage and it works across Linux for what I want. Both distributions are Debian based. One uses X11 and everything works. The Pi OS has Wayland and NetworkManager creating some problems needing different packages/scripts.
Pretty much everything works except for distribution by email. Uploading and downloading 160 MB packages is easy but is too big for email.
